thank you so much for your answer and code! While what you posted worked for me in plain Python, the legend was still clipped in my IPython Notebook. I noticed this issue on Github: https://github.com/ipython/ipython/issues/2210 and can confirm that upgrading my Matplotlib from version 1.0.1 to 1.2.1 resolved my issue with the clipped legend and your code works as expected.
